#667766 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#667766 is composed of 40% red, 46.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 7.7% and a lightness of 43.3%. #667766 color hex could be obtained by blending #cceecc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#667766 color description : Dark grayish lime green.
#667766 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#667766 has RGB values of R:102, G:119,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 6715238.
